Role overview (listing rewrite)

Certified Mobile Notary Service is hiring Full-Time Mobile Notary Signing Agents to service the Charlotte, Mecklenburg County area. Earn $75–$200 per signing while building a thriving career in the growing notary and loan signing industry. About the Role As a Mobile Notary Signing Agent, you'll travel to clients throughout Charlotte and surrounding areas to provide professional notarization services and facilitate loan signings. You'll manage your own schedule while ensuring every signing is handled with accuracy, integrity, and expertise. This is a full-time position offering genuine earning potential and the independence of field-based work. What You'll Do Conduct notarizations and witness loan document signings at client locations Verify client identities and ensure proper execution of legal documents Maintain compliance with state notary laws and Mecklenburg County regulations Build relationships with lenders, title companies, and repeat clients Manage your own schedule to balance client commitments with professional growth Document all notarizations accurately and maintain detailed records What We're Looking For Active North Carolina Notary Public commission Clean background and commitment to ethical, professional service Reliable transportation and flexibility to travel throughout Charlotte and Mecklenburg County Strong organizational and communication skills Ability to work independently and manage client schedules Familiarity with loan signing processes preferred About Certified Mobile Notary Service Certified Mobile Notary Service is expanding its nationwide network of professional notary signing agents. We connect dedicated professionals with high-volume signing opportunities across the country, supporting local communities while building sustainable careers in the notary services industry.
